OPERATING INSTRUCTIONS Charging Instructions Connect the charger plug to the charging jack or hole on the side of the sweeper. Plug the charging adapter into the wall outlet. (120V., 60Hz.) Use only charger KA12D075015023U. (Fig. 2) Charging Indicator This cordless sweeper is powered by Ni-Cd batteries. Before first use, they must be charged for a minimum 20 hours.
